High quality image generation by Microsoft. Reverse engineered API.
Project description
BingImageCreator
High quality image generation by Microsoft. Reverse engineered API.
pip3 install --upgrade BingImageCreator
$ python3 -m BingImageCreator -h
usage: BingImageCreator.py [-h] -U U --prompt PROMPT [--output-dir OUTPUT_DIR]
options:
-h, --help show this help message and exit
-U U Auth cookie from browser
--prompt PROMPT Prompt to generate images for
--asyncio Use async to sync png
--output-dir OUTPUT_DIR
Output directory
Getting authentication
Chromium based browsers (Edge, Opera, Vivaldi, Brave)
- Go to https://bing.com/.
- F12 to open console
- In the JavaScript console, type
cookieStore.get("_U").then(result => console.log(result.value))
and press enter - Copy the output. This is used in
--U
orauth_cookie
.
Firefox
- Go to https://bing.com/.
- F12 to open developer tools
- navigate to the storage tab
- expand the cookies tab
- click on the
https://bing.com
cookie - copy the value from the
_U
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
BingImageCreator-0.4.0.tar.gz
(6.7 kB
view hashes)
Built Distribution
Close
Hashes for BingImageCreator-0.4.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| e57e18bc7dc6cced72266d9ff9eff3f6c26bb0a78665dad9feb5998e17b65e32 |
|
MD5 | 8eba9247a9e411939f1862cb016be355 |
|
BLAKE2b-256 | 7c31ecb5e1f601e61e201b98d7f850a8091970f1d00e3f21d80c9e1d2976ac75 |